Few Tips for you,
a) Pre soak bolts with WD40 (or similar)
b) Be careful with gearbox X-member bolts as when we did it we striped the heads of the same bolt on both cars (may have been unlucky.
c) if you don't have one already, get a 17mm long shank 1/2 inch socket drive for the cross member bolts and 1/2 inch breaker bar + extension. these need alot of force to losen the nuts.
d) be careful with disconnecting the brake lines stripping these sucks.
Other than that take reference photos of how the 1J is connected in regards to piping, vacuum hoses etc. So far our swap has been pretty painless except for trying to find the right exhaust gasket for the dump pipe. and some minor wiring issues.
